If x(n) is real, then the Fourier transform is corjugate symmetric, which implies that the real part and the magnitude are both even functions and the imaginary part and phase are both odd functions. Thus for real-valued signals the Fourier transform need only be specified for positive frequencies because of the conjugate symmetry.

WebJun 5, 2024 · DFT Symmetry in the book is mentioned in context of symmetry properties in DFT coefficients when DFT of a real valued time domain sequence x [ n] is computed. That is DFT coefficients of all real valued x [ n] are conjugate symmetric modulo N .
